Error description
Single quotes in user-defined SQL statements no longer work.
Local fix
No workaround available.
Problem summary
**************************************************************** USERS AFFECTED: Users running DataStage 8.0.1 jobs that contain user-defined SQL Statements. **************************************************************** P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: If a user-defined SQL statement contains single quotes then an error such as "Syntax error: expected something between ',' and the end of the request." will be logged and the job will not be runnable. **************************************************************** RECOMMENDATION: Apply the patch for JR34994. This patch is included in 8.0.1 Fix Pack 3. ****************************************************************
Problem conclusion
The SQL statement parameter parsing has been revised to correctly process single quotes.
